When you choose Awakind youʼre buying more than a comfy pair of loungewear and sleepwear. You're contributing to life changing projects giving homes to kids in need. Our mission is to give every child a safe place to play, grow, sleep & dream.


Our commitment

Awakind was founded on a guiding principle; To create quality inclusive sleepwear whilst educating and empowering families to give back to children in need. We go about this in the most ethical and sustainable way to ensure we are doing good in every part of our business. Sustainable Natural Fibres - As a locally run family business, we are passionate about building a better world for the next generation, therefore we only use the highest quality organically grown cotton and bamboo in our sleepwear. Proudly 100% Aussie Made - We are passionate about supporting our local industry, which is why we make all our pyjamas right here in Australia. From sourcing fabrics with local mills, to printing packaging locally, designing with local pattern makers, and sewing with local manufacturers.

Our Sustainability Framework

  • What is your company doing to reduce your emissions or combat key environmental issues (e.g. waste (packaging, end of life product strategy or recycling), biodiversity, land use, water, chemical use, energy use, and natural resource use etc.)?

    Awakind has a heavy focus on using Bamboo in most of our apparel as it is an eco-friendly resource that looks out for Mother Earth. When bamboo is produced the water used is recycled, making it a water conserving resource. It is the fastest growing plant on the planet. It needs little to no help from us to regenerate, which is great because that means it doesn't use nasty pesticides or chemicals in it's production. Bamboo also detoxifies the air we breath. It produces 30% more oxygen than the equivalent amount of trees, absorbing more carbon dioxide and green house gases then trees do. In addition all Awakind parcels are sent in compostable or recycled/recyclable plastic mailers.

  • How are the products your company offers made from environmentally friendly materials (e.g. recycled, organic materials)?

    Keeping kids warm at night and allowing their skin to breathe is critical for a healthy nights sleep. That’s why all our PJs and bedding are made from the highest quality organic bamboo and organic cotton. We have a particular focus on bamboo for many reasons. It is eco-friendly and sustainable. Bamboo is a self-replenishing resource, meaning when it gets cut down, it re-grows automatically on it's own. It doesn't require nasty pesticides or chemicals in its harvest, so it’s naturally organic. Bamboo is also, machine washable, hypoallergenic, and naturally anti-bacterial. Both our Bamboo jersey and Cotton jersey fabrics are soft, breathable and help regulate your littles temperature throughout the night. They are super soft and super comfy, making them great to wear and great to sleep in.

  • Do you partner with ethical factories that meet international labor standards? What processes have you implemented to make your supply chain more sustainable?

    We are passionate about supporting our local industry, which is why we make over 80% of all our products right here in Australia. From sourcing fabrics with local mills, to printing packaging locally, designing with local pattern makers, and sewing with local manufacturers. We are proud supports of local industry.

  • How does your company give back to the community (e.g. financial donations, volunteering, partnerships etc.)?

    Awakind was founded with a big ambition - to create a brand that challenges the status quo in sleepwear, where the profits are used to fund homes for children in real need. Homes that give vulnerable children much needed care, shelter and a safe place to sleep. It became our mission to build a better world through something we all do every night…sleep! Awakind is a Social Enterprise and has partnered with i=Change to donate $1 from every sale to life changing projects helping kids in need. Providing more than a roof over their heads, these projects give kids a place to play, grow, sleep and dream. Through our partnership with i=Change we provide complete transparency so you are guaranteed that your donation reaches the charity in full and can have the greatest impact. We would like to introduce you to our three partner charities that are changing the world for children through your purchase; 1. Save the Children - Supporting children in emergencies when they need it most 2. Women’s Community Shelters - Providing shelter to a woman escaping domestic violence 3. Australian Childhood Foundation - Supporting a child's recovery through providing specialised counselling for abuse.

  • How has your company made a commitment to achieve and maintain inclusion & diversity (e.g. Gender / Race / Ethnicity / National Origin / Sexual Orientation / Religion / Disability / Age)?

    Awakind is reinventing sleepwear and loungewear from the stereo-typical kids clichés to modern, simple unisex styles that are designed for children’s bodies not their gender. All designers, colours and patterns are intentionally gender-neutral. As passionate advocates for inclusivity you will find kids of all nationalities and all abilities featured throughout our marketing and our podcast. We actively support specific disability groups and are proud to feature children of all abilities in our advertising to ensure that our marketing reflects the diversity of our society.
